Original Description
Theo van Rysselberghe's Nature Morte Aux Prunes (Still Life with Plums) is a radiant example of Neo-Impressionism, showcasing the artist's mastery of Pointillism—a technique involving meticulously placed dots of pure color that blend optically when viewed from afar. Painted in the late 19th century, this still life exudes warmth and harmony through its luminous palette of golden yellows, deep blues, and vibrant oranges. The composition, though simple—a bowl of plums resting on a table—comes alive through Rysselberghe’s scientific approach to color and light, influenced by Seurat’s Divisionism. As a key figure in the Belgian avant-garde and a member of Les XX, van Rysselberghe bridged Impressionism's spontaneity with Post-Impressionism’s structured brilliance. This work reflects his transition from realism to a more experimental style, cementing his role in the evolution of modern art. Today, it remains a testament to how Pointillism could transform everyday subjects into shimmering, almost poetic, visual experiences.
